Return to beginnings of Bologna Process

Brussels, 17/05/2011 (Agence Europe) - At its 60th meeting in Tallinn, the European Students Union (ESU) adopted a declaration criticising the “increasing lack of commitment to fulfilling even the simplest Bologna goals”. It calls for minimum standards to be met in order to have a truly comparable and flexible education system across Europe. “We urge for a minimum set of standards that ensures a qualitative and integrated education system which in turn will facilitate European-wide mobility”, said ESU Chairman Bert Vandenkendelaere. According to the ESU, responsibility for the implementation of the Bologna Process is being pushed around between higher education institutions, governmental level structures and the European level, as a huge problem endangering the coherence and usefulness of the envisaged Bologna reforms.
